A substance made of two or more elements that cannot be separated by physical means is called a A. compound. B. multi-element. C. homogeneous mixture. D. heterogeneous mixture.

MoonShadow:

A mixture consists of two or more substances (element or compound) mixed together without any chemical bond. Salad is a good example. A mixture can be separated into its individual components by mechanical means.
